Feedzai, a leading Portuguese fintech company specializing in AI-driven fraud detection and prevention, has achieved a significant milestone in its journey. The company announced that its valuation has soared to $2 billion following the successful completion of a $75 million Series E funding round. This round saw participation from existing investors as well as new institutional partners, underscoring the growing confidence in Feedzai’s ability to revolutionize the financial crime prevention landscape.
Feedzai’s platform leverages machine learning and big data to detect and prevent fraud in real time, offering a crucial service to financial institutions, payment processors, and other industries that deal with large volumes of transactions. In addition to its financial growth, Feedzai has also garnered attention for its collaboration with the European Central Bank (ECB) on the digital euro project. As part of this collaboration, Feedzai is responsible for providing the fraud detection and prevention infrastructure that will support the ECB’s efforts to launch a central bank digital currency.
